What Are the Long-Term Implications of Using Semaglutide for Weight Loss?

The long-term safety profile of Semaglutide continues to be a focal point in ongoing research. Recent clinical trials suggest that when used under medical supervision, it can be a safe and effective tool for sustained weight management (see FDA-Approved Semaglutide: Clinical Insights into Safe and Fast Weight Loss). However, it is crucial to understand that the medication should be part of a holistic plan, including behavioral counseling and lifestyle adjustments, to ensure lasting success. Experts emphasize that ongoing monitoring and personalized dosage adjustments are essential to mitigate potential side effects and optimize outcomes.

Are There Risks or Downsides to Long-Term Semaglutide Use That I Should Know?

Indeed, while Semaglutide offers exciting prospects, potential risks such as gastrointestinal discomfort, nutrient deficiencies, or rare allergic reactions warrant careful consideration. It is vital to work closely with healthcare providers who can tailor treatment plans to your individual health profile, ensuring safety and efficacy. Moreover, ongoing research is exploring the best practices for tapering and discontinuing therapy to maintain weight loss after stopping injections.
